About Jacklyn

Jacklyn Bentley earned her B.A. from Franklin & Marshall College in 2003 and went on to receive her J.D. from Santa Clara University School of Law in 2007. After graduating, Bentley established a practice that has stayed rooted in the Bay Area. She is admitted to practice in California and is also qualified to appear in the U.S. District Court for the Northern District of California and the U.S. District Court for the Central District of California. Bentley has maintained professional affiliations throughout her career. She has been a member of Bay Area Lawyers for Individual Freedom since 2004. Since 2009 she has held membership in ARAG Legal Insurance. These associations reflect ongoing ties to organizations that serve both lawyers and the public.
